    The HK badge is a postwar Steinhauer & Luck or maybe a copy of a postwar S&L ?

    The globe is the type used in postwar production by S&L and can be seen on their 1957 awards.

    Can you show a photo with the mainpin raised showing the rivet ??

    The photo's below show a wartime type 1 globe by S&L (bottom)and a postwar type 2 globe (top).The postwar globe was the flawed bow waves and thicker lines of longitude and latitude.

    Thank you for your effort, does anyone happen to know the "special feature of the EK" It is inserted in a glass block?
    The EK2 looks to be embedded in resin ( who knows when this was done? ) but the date is the END of the 27 day patrol of U997 ( started 14th October from Hammerfest and ended 9th November in Narvik so it could have been done to celebrate another month alive!! The rank inscribed on it matches the one on the man in the photo ( Seaman 2nd class )

    U-997 operated with the "panther" Wolfpacks during this patrol (16 Oct 1944 - 8 Nov 1944)

    information sourced from -
    Patrol of German U-boat U-997 from 14 Oct 1944 to 9 Nov 1944 - Kriegsmarine U-boat patrols - uboat.net

    Ludwig Muller IS mentioned in the crew listing at the bottom of this web page.
